Understanding Scrap Gold Value

Scrap gold is valued primarily for its melt value – the worth of the pure gold content it contains. Unlike jewelry valued for design or collectible coins valued for rarity, scrap gold’s worth is determined by weight and purity. When you sell my scrap gold near me in Juneau, buyers will assess these two factors to calculate their offer. Gold purity is typically indicated by karats: 24K is pure gold, while 14K signifies 14 parts gold out of 24 (58.3% pure), and 10K signifies 10 parts gold (41.7% pure). Understanding your gold’s karat is the first step to evaluating offers.

Buyers use various methods to test gold purity, including acid testing and electronic gold testers. Reputable buyers will perform these tests in front of you, ensuring transparency. The higher the karat, the more valuable your scrap gold will be. It’s important to note that buyers typically pay a percentage of the calculated melt value, as they incur costs for refining and processing the metal. Knowing the current market price of gold per gram or ounce is essential for assessing whether an offer is fair when you sell my scrap gold near me.

Gold Purity and Karat System

The karat system is universally used to denote the purity of gold. Here’s a breakdown:

  • 24K (99.9% pure): Pure gold, very soft, usually found in bullion or some high-end jewelry.
  • 22K (91.7% pure): A common purity for gold coins and some ornate jewelry.
  • 18K (75% pure): Offers a good balance of gold content and durability, often used in fine jewelry.
  • 14K (58.3% pure): Widely used for jewelry due to its durability and affordability, very common in the U.S.
  • 10K (41.7% pure): The minimum standard for gold jewelry in the U.S., known for its hardness.

When you sell my scrap gold near me, identifying the karat is crucial. Buyers will test your items, and their offer will be based on this confirmed purity. Be wary if a buyer seems reluctant to test your gold openly or explain their results.

Understanding Gold Weight (Grams vs. Pennyweights)

Gold is typically weighed in troy ounces, grams, or pennyweights (dwt). A troy ounce is approximately 31.1 grams. A pennyweight is an older unit, with 1 dwt equaling approximately 1.555 grams. Many jewelers and gold buyers use pennyweights in their calculations. Knowing how your items are weighed and the conversion rate is important. For instance, 20 pennyweights equal one troy ounce. This detail matters when comparing offers, especially if buyers use different units of measurement.

Preparing Your Scrap Gold for Sale

To get the best price when you sell my scrap gold near me in Juneau, preparation is key. While buyers will melt down your gold, presenting it properly can streamline the process and potentially increase your payout. Simple steps can make a significant difference.

First, sort your gold items. Separate them by karat if you know the different purities (e.g., 14K rings, 10K chains). This helps the buyer assess the items more efficiently and demonstrates that you’ve taken care in preparing your scrap. Remove any stones from jewelry pieces, such as diamonds or gemstones, before selling. If the stones have value, consider selling them separately. Buyers typically only pay for the gold content, and removing stones ensures you aren’t selling them for scrap prices.

Sorting and Weighing

Use a precise digital scale to weigh your gold items separately by karat. Knowing the approximate weight and purity beforehand allows you to estimate the potential melt value using current gold prices. Record these weights. When you sell my scrap gold near me, ask the buyer to weigh your items in front of you to ensure transparency and to confirm their measurements.

Buyers typically pay a percentage of the melt value. Expect offers to be anywhere from 50% to 80% of the gold’s spot price, depending on the buyer and the gold’s purity.

Removing Stones and Non-Gold Components

Take out gemstones, cubic zirconia, or other non-gold elements from rings, pendants, or earrings. These items have no value as scrap gold and can sometimes be sold separately to a jeweler or gem dealer. Also, remove any non-gold parts like watch bands, clasps, or decorative non-gold inlays. This ensures you are only selling the pure gold content.

Cleaning Your Scrap Gold

While buyers melt down the gold, a quick clean can sometimes help. Gently wash your gold items with warm water and mild soap to remove dirt and grime. Use a soft brush to clean intricate areas. This won’t increase the melt value but can make the items easier for the buyer to handle and assess, potentially making a better impression.

Gold Dental Scrap

Gold was commonly used in dentistry for crowns, bridges, and fillings due to its durability and biocompatibility. Dental gold often has a high purity, typically around 16K or higher, making it quite valuable as scrap. Buyers experienced in precious metals can accurately assess and value dental gold, even if it contains small amounts of other metals.

1. Not Knowing Your Gold’s Value

Before visiting a buyer, weigh your gold accurately and check the current spot price of gold online. Calculate the approximate melt value (weight x purity x spot price). This knowledge empowers you to evaluate offers critically and recognize when a price is too low. It’s the most important step when you sell my scrap gold near me.

2. Selling to the First Offer

Prices can vary between buyers. A quick sale at the first available shop might seem convenient, but dedicated precious metals buyers or reputable jewelers often offer better rates. Take the time to get quotes from multiple sources in Juneau.

3. Misunderstanding Purity or Weight

Ensure you know the karat of your gold and that the buyer is accurately weighing it. Sometimes, buyers might use different units (grams vs. pennyweights) or have slightly different testing methods. Confirming these details prevents discrepancies and ensures you get paid for the correct amount of gold.

4. Falling for Lowball Offers

Extremely low offers often signal an untrustworthy buyer or an attempt to exploit sellers who are uninformed. If an offer seems significantly lower than your calculated melt value, don’t hesitate to decline and seek other options. Reputable buyers typically offer a fair percentage of the melt value.

What is the difference between gold-filled and solid gold scrap?

Solid gold is valued by its weight and karat (e.g., 14K). Gold-filled items have a thick layer of gold bonded to a base metal and have very little scrap value. Gold-plated items have a thin layer and virtually no scrap value. Buyers test for solid gold content.

Do buyers pay the full market price for scrap gold?

No, buyers typically pay a percentage of the melt value (often 50-80%) to cover their costs for refining, assaying, overhead, and profit. Always compare offers to ensure you receive a fair percentage of the gold’s current market worth.
